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:

2400S-900-01R-min

.pdf
Скачиваний:
15
Добавлен:
21.02.2016
Размер:
7.01 Mб
Скачать

211

Дистанционная операция развертки

Команды ступенчатой развертки

В Таблице 10-3 приведены дистанционные команды, используемые для операций линейной и логарифмической ступенчатых разверток.

Таблица 10-3

Команды для выполнения линейной и логарифмической ступенчатых разверток

Команда

 

Описание

 

:SOURce:CURRent:MODE SWEep

Выбор режима развертки источника тока

:SOURce:CURRent:STARt<n>

Определение тока начала развертки (n=ток)

:SOURce:CURRent:STOP<n>

Определение тока окончания развертки (n=ток)

:SOURce:CURRent:STEP<n>

Определение тока ступени развертки (n=ток)

:SOURce:CURRent:CENTer<n>

Определение тока центра развертки (n=ток)

:SOURce:CURRent:SPAN<n>

Определение тока размаха развертки (n=ток)

:SOURce:VOLTage:MODE SWEep

Выбор режима развертки источника напряжения

:SOURce: VOLTage:STARt<n>

Определение напряжения начала развертки (n=

 

напряжение)

 

 

 

:SOURce: VOLTage:STOP<n>

Определение напряжения

окончания

развертки

 

(n= напряжение)

 

 

 

:SOURce: VOLTage:STEP<n>

Определение напряжения ступени развертки (n=

 

напряжение)

 

 

 

:SOURce: VOLTage:CENTer<n>

Определение напряжения центра развертки (n=

 

напряжение)

 

 

 

:SOURce: VOLTage:SPAN<n>

Определение напряжения размаха развертки (n=

 

напряжение)

 

 

 

:SOURce:SWEep:RANGing <name>

Выбор

установки

диапазона

источника

 

(name=BEST, AUTO или FIXed)

 

:SOURce:SWEep:SPACing<name>

Выбор масштаба развертки (name=LINera или

 

LOGarithmic)

 

 

 

:SOURce:SWEep:POINts <n>

Выбор числа точек развертки (n=points)

 

:SOURce:SWEep:DIREction <name>

Установка

направления

 

развертки.

Name=UP

 

(развертка от начала к концу) или DOWn (раз-

 

вертка от конца к началу)

 

 

Пример программирования ступенчатой развертки

В качестве примера операции линейной ступенчатой развертки предположим, что Источник/Измеритель должен использоваться для построения вольтамперных характеристик диода. Для многих испытаний диода, таких как пробойное напряжение и ток утечки требуются измерения только в одной точке. Некоторые, такие как анализ гарантии качества элементов, работающих в предельном режиме, для детального изучения включают в себя выполнение полной I-V развертки.

Для выполнения этого испытания предполагаются следующие основные параметры развертки:

Функция генерации источника: ток

212

Функция считывания: вольты

Режим генерации : развертка

Начальный ток: 1мА

Конечный ток: 10мА

Ток ступеньки: 1мА

Напряжение соответствия: 1В

Задержка источника:100мс

На Рисунке 10-8 приведены типичные соединения для этого испытания, а на Рисунке 10-9 показана типичная вольтамперная кривая для диода. Следует заметить, что анод диода подсоединен к входному/выходному разъему HI, а катод к входному/выходному разъему LO. Такие соединения требуются для обеспечения правильного смещения диода в прямом направлении для проведения этого испытания. Испытательные соединения могут быть переполюсованы путем использования параметров отрицательного напряжения развертки.

Рисунок 10-8

Соединения для испытания вольтамперных характеристик диода

Рисунок 10-9

Вольтамперная кривая диода

213

В Таблице 10-4 приведена последовательность команд для примера программирования диода.

Таблица 10-4

Пример программирования ступенчатой развертки (испытание диода)

Команда

Описание

*RST

Восстановление стандартных настроек GPIB

:SENS:FUNC:CONC OFF

Выключить параллельные функции

:SOUR:FUNC CURR

Функция генерации тока

:SENS:FUNC ’VOLT:DC’

Функция считывания напряжения

:SENS:VOLT:PROT 1

1В соответствие по напряжению

:SOUR:CURR:START 1E-3

1мА начальный ток

:SOUR:CURR:STOP 10E-3

10мА конечный ток

:SOUR:CURR:STEP 1E-3

1мА ток ступеньки

:SOUR:CURR:MODE SWE

Выбрать режим развертки тока1

:SOUR:SWE:RANG AUTO

Автоматическая установка диапазона генерации

:SOUR:SWE:SPAC LIN

Выбрать линейную ступенчатую развертку

:TRIG:COUN 10

Счетчик запуска = числу точек развертки2

:SOUR:DEL 0.1

100мс задержка генерации

:OUTP ON

Включение выхода источника

:READ?

Запуск развертки, запрос данных.

1.Эта команда обычно должна отправляться после START, STOP и STEP, чтобы избежать задержек, вызванных перестройкой развертки при отправке каждой команды.

2.Для единичной развертки счетчик запуска должен быть равным числу точек в развертке: Точ- ки=Начало-Конец/Ступенька+1. Для того чтобы считать число точек, можно использовать запрос

SOUR:SWE:POIN?

Команды обычной развертки

В Таблице 10-5 приведены дистанционные команды, используемые для операции обычной развертки.

Таблица 10-5

Команды для выполнения обычной развертки

Команда

Описание

:SOURce:CURRent:MODE LIST

Выбор режима (обычной) развертки перечня

 

токов

:SOURce:VOLTage:MODE LIST

Выбор режима (обычной) развертки перечня

 

напряжений

:SOURce:LIST:CURRent<list>

Определение источника тока (перечень=I1, I2,

 

…In)

:SOURce:LIST:CURRent:APPend<list>

Дополнить величину(ы) перечня источника то-

 

ка (перечень=I1, I2, …In)

:SOURce:LIST:CURRent:POINts?

Запрос длины перечня источника тока

:SOURce:LIST:VOLTage <list>

Определение источника напряжения (пере-

 

чень=V1, V2, …Vn)

:SOURce:LIST:VOLTage:APPend<list>

Дополнить величину(ы) перечня источника на-

 

пряжения (перечень=V1, V2, …Vn)

:SOURce:LIST: VOLTage:POINts?

Запрос длины перечня источника напряжения

:SOURce:SWEep:RANGing <name>

Выбор установки диапазона источника

 

(name=BEST, AUTO или FIXed)

214

Пример программирования обычной развертки

В качестве примера операции обычной развертки предлагается 5- точечная развертка со следующими параметрами:

Функция генерации: напряжение

Функция считывания: ток

Режим развертки напряжения: перечень (обычная развертка)

Точки развертки напряжения: 7В, 1В, 3В, 8В, 2В

Соответствие по току: 100мА

Задержка источника:100мс

В Таблице 10-6 приведена последовательность основных дистанционных команд для выполнения обычной развертки, описанной выше.

Таблица 10-6

Пример программирования обычной развертки

Команда

Описание

*RST

Восстановление стандартных настроек GPIB

:SENS:FUNC:CONC OFF

Выключить параллельные функции

:SOUR:FUNC VOLT

Функция генерации напряжения

:SENS:FUNC ’CURR:DC’

Функция считывания тока

:SENS: CURR:PROT 0.1

100мА соответствие по току

:SOUR:VOLT:MODE LIST

Режим развертки перечисленных значений напряже-

 

ния

:SOUR: LIST:VOLT 7,1,3,8,2

Точки развертки 7В, 1В, 3В, 8В, 2В

:TRIG:COUN 5

Счетчик запуска = числу точек развертки

:SOUR:DEL 0.1

100мс задержка генерации

:OUTP ON

Включение выхода источника

:READ?

Запуск развертки, запрос данных.

Команды развертки памяти источника

В Таблице 10-7 приведены дистанционные команды, используемые для операции обычной развертки памяти источника.

Таблица 10-7

Команды для выполнения развертки памяти источника

Команда

Описание

:SOURce:FUNCtion MEM

Выбор режима развертки памяти

:SOURce:MEMory:POINts <n>

Определение числа точек развертки (n=число точек)

:SOURce: MEMory:STARt <n >

Выбор стартовой ячейки памяти источника (n= ячей-

 

ка)

:SOURce: MEMory:RECall <n >

Возврат к заданной установке (n= ячейка памяти)

:SOURce:SAVE <n>

Сохранение установки в памяти (n= ячейка памяти)

215

Пример программирования развертки памяти источника

В качестве примера операции развертки памяти источника предлагается 3- точечная развертка со следующими режимами работы:

Ячейка №1 памяти источника: генерация напряжения, измерение тока, величина генерации 10В

Ячейка №2 памяти источника: генерации тока, измерение напряжения, величина генерации 100мА

Ячейка №3 памяти источника: генерации тока, измерение тока, величина генерации

100мА

В Таблице 10-8 приведена последовательность основных дистанционных команд для выполнения развертки памяти источника, описанной выше.

Таблица 10-8

Пример программирования развертки памяти источника

Команда

Описание

*RST

Восстановление стандартных настроек GPIB

:SENS:FUNC:CONC OFF

Выключить параллельные функции

:SOUR:FUNC MEM

Режим развертки памяти источника

:SOUR:FUNC:POIN 3

Число точек развертки памяти = 3

:SOUR:MEM:STAR 1

Начинать в ячейке памяти 1

:SOUR:FUNC VOLT

Функция генерации напряжения

:SENS:FUNC ’CURR:DC’

Функция считывания тока

:SOUR:VOLT10

Генерируемое напряжение - 10В

:SOUR:MEM:SAVE 1

Сохранить в ячейке №1 памяти источника

:SOUR:FUNC CURR

Функция генерации тока

:SENS:FUNC ’ VOLT:DC’

Функция считывания напряжения

:SOUR: CURR 100 У-3

Генерируемый ток – 100мА

:SOUR:MEM:SAVE 2

Сохранить в ячейке №2 памяти источника

:SENS:FUNC ’CURR:DC’

Функция считывания тока

:SOUR:MEM:SAVE 3

Сохранить в ячейке №3 памяти источника

:TRIG:COUN 3

Счетчик запуска = числу точек развертки

:OUTP ON

Включение выхода источника

:READ?

Запуск развертки, запрос данных.

Пример программы ответвления развертки

Фрагмент кода, приведенный ниже, представляет подпрограмму ветвящейся развертки в среде Visual Basic. Этот пример устанавливает ячейки 1-3 памяти источника так, как

указано в примечаниях к коду. Ячейка 100 используется как фиктивная ячейка. Неисправность в одной из трех ячеек 1-3 приводит к ответвлению на ячейку 100, чтобы остановить развертку как можно скорее в случае сбоя. Для всех трех ячеек памяти источника режимы работы устанавливаются следующим образом:

216

Функция генерации: напряжение, выходное напряжение-10В

Функция измерения: ток, 100мА диапазон, 105мА ток соответствия

Задержка: 1с

Пределы испытаний для трех ячеек памяти таковы:

Ячейка 1: от 10мА до 20мА

Ячейка 2: от 20мА до 30мА

Ячейка 3: от 30мА до 40мА

Развертки в импульсном режиме (только Модель 2430)

При выполнении развертки на Модели 2430 в импульсном режиме каждая ступенька или точка развертки состоит из периода импульса. Вообще, период импульса состоит из ширины импульса (время включенного выхода) и времени выключенного выхода. На Рисунке 10-10 приведен пример 3-шаговой линейной ступенчатой развертки для импульсного режима (начало =1В, конец=3В, шаг=1В). Отсчеты измерений производятся для каждой из трех ступенек импульса. Показания не осуществляются для времени выключенного выхода.

Для обычной (режим постоянного тока) операции развертки отрезок времени, затраченного на каждую ступеньку, состоит из установленного времени задержки генерации и времени, необходимого для выполнения измерения. Для импульсного режима время задержки генерации не используется. Ширина импульса состоит из длительности задержки импульса, внутреннего времени превышения и времени измерения импульсного сигнала. Время выключенного выхода обычно состоит из времени измерений нулевого и опорного сигнала (используемого для расчета точных отсчетов импульса), внутреннего времени превышения и выбранного времени задержки импульса.

ПРИМЕЧАНИЕ Подробная информация о работе в импульсном режиме для Модели 2430 дана в Разделе 5.

217

Рисунок 10-10

Линейная ступенчатая развертка в импульсном режиме

Процедура развертки в импульсном режиме, выполняемая с лицевой панели

Процедура для выполнения развертки в импульсном режиме кратко излагается следующим образом:

ПРИМЕЧАНИЕ Нижеследующая процедура предполагает, что Модель 2430 уже подсоединена к испытуемому устройству, как объяснялось в Разделе 2.

ПРЕДУПРЕЖДЕНИЕ При выполнении быстродействующих операций импульсной развертки на выбранном входном/выходном LO терминале могут возникать опасные напряжения ( 30В эфф.). Чтобы устранить опасность поражения током, заземлите LO терминал. При использовании терминалов лицевой панели заземлите LO терминал лицевой панели. При использовании терминалов задней панели заземлите LO терминал задней панели. Заземление должно осуществляться на винт заземления шасси на задней панели или на известное защитное заземление.

Шаг 1: Выбор и конфигурирование импульсного режима

Основные параметры для импульсного режима включают в себя ширину импульса, задержку импульса, скорость измерения импульса и счет импульсов. Для выбора импульсного режима и установки параметров импульса обратитесь к Разделу 5 «Конфигурирование импульсного режима».

218

Шаг 2: Установка предела соответствия и выбор функции и диапазона измерения

Конфигурируйте Модель 2430 для этих аспектов операции, как было объяснено в шагах 1-3 Раздела 3 «Основная процедура генерации – измерения».

Следует отметить, что автоматическая установка диапазона измерения в импульсном режиме не действует. Убедитесь, что выбираемый Вами фиксированный диапазон измерений может подходить для каждой точки измерений в развертке.

Шаг 3: Конфигурирование развертки

Выберите и конфигурируйте развертку, как объяснялось в параграфе «Конфигурирование и выполнение развертки».

Шаг 4: Выполнение развертки

Чтобы выполнить развертку, нажмите клавишу SWEEP. После генерации последнего импульса в развертке выход будет выключаться и оставаться выключенным. Развертка,

находящаяся в процессе выполнения, может быть в любой момент времени остановлена нажатием клавиши ON/OFF OUTPUT или клавиши EXIT.

Шаг 5: Считывание буфера

Чтобы получить доступ к показаниям генерации - измерения, хранящемся в буфере, ис-

пользуйте клавишу RECALL. Для вывода на дисплей статистической информации используйте клавишу TOGGLE. (Смотри Раздел 9 «Сохранение данных»)

Дистанционная операция развертки в импульсном режиме

Команды для операции в импульсном режиме приведены в Таблице 5-1 Раздела 5, а команды ступенчатой развертки описаны в Таблице 10-3.

В Таблице 10-9 приведена типичная последовательность дистанционных команд, используемых для выполнения 3-точечной линейной ступенчатой развертки в импульсном режиме, показанной на Рисунке 10-10.

Таблица 10-9

Пример программирования линейной ступенчатой развертки в импульсном режиме

Команда

Описание

*RST

Восстановление стандартных настроек GPIB

:SENS:FUNC:PULS

Выбрать импульсный режим

:SOUR:PULS:WIDT 0.005

5мс ширина импульса

:SOUR: PULS:DEL 0.003

3мс задержка импульса

:SOUR:VOLT:NPLC 0.1

Скорость измерения = 0.1PLC1

:TRIG:COUN 3

Счетчик импульсов = числу точек развертки2

:SOUR:FUNC:VOLT

Функция генерации напряжения

:SENS:FUNC ‘CURR’

Функция считывания тока

:SENS:CURR:PROT 0.1

100мА ток соответствия

:SOUR:VOLT:START 1

1В начальное напряжение

:SOUR:VOLT:STOP 3

3В конечное напряжение

:SOUR:VOLT:STEP 1

Напряжение шага 1В

: SOUR:VOLT:MODE SWE

Выбор режима развертки напряжения3

:READ?

Запуск развертки, запрос данных.

219

1.Эти команды в данном случае не нужны, т.к. прибор предполагает эти рабочие состояния после *RST, но они включены в таблицу, чтобы продемонстрировать все шаги программирования.

2.Счетчик запуска должен быть равен числу точек в развертке: Точки =(Конец-Начало)/Ступенька +1

Для считывания числа точек развертки можно использовать запрос SOUR:SWE:POIN?

3.Эта команда обычно должна отправляться после START, STOP и STEP, чтобы избежать задержек, вызванных перестройкой развертки при отправке каждой команды.

220

11

Запуск

Операция запуска с лицевой панели — Обсуждается запуск с лицевой панели, включая модель запуска, различные уровни, регистрацию события, задержку и рабочие операции и конфигурирование запуска с лицевой панели.

Дистанционная операция запуска Подробно описывается модель дистанционного запуска, и приводятся команды запуска.

Линия запуска — Обсуждается линия запуска, включая входные сигналы запуска и выходные сигналы запуска.

Примеры запуска — Приводятся примеры запуска с лицевой панели, внешнего запуска другими приборами и дистанционного запуска.

Запуск в импульсном режиме (Модель 2430) — Объясняется различие между за-

пусками в режиме постоянного тока и импульсном режиме для Модели 2430.

Соседние файлы в предмете [НЕСОРТИРОВАННОЕ]